Relying solely on a product commissioned by its manufacturer may not always be the most reliable option. While these products often undergo rigorous testing and quality control to meet safety and performance standards, it’s wise to seek independent verification from a reputable Commissioning Authority (CxA). Having third-party reviews, certifications, and additional testing can help ensure objectivity and provide greater confidence in the product’s quality and reliability.
